What are "quick wins" in change management?

"Quick wins" in change management refer to short-term successes that serve to build momentum for change initiatives. These are easily achievable objectives or outcomes that can be accomplished relatively quickly and with minimal resources. The importance of quick wins lies in their ability to generate enthusiasm and support for the change process among stakeholders. When individuals or teams see tangible results early in the change initiative, it enhances their confidence, reinforces commitment to the overall change strategy, and can foster a positive organizational culture geared toward innovation and improvement.

This concept is crucial as it provides leaders with a strategy to demonstrate progress, which can mitigate resistance and enhance engagement throughout the change process. By celebrating these quick wins, organizations can maintain motivation, encourage ongoing participation, and pave the way for more significant, long-term transformations.
